Transfer news: Hopper returns to Leicester City

0
0
Young striker Tom Hopper has returned to Leicester City after his loan at Bury was cut short.
The 19-year-old was due to remain with the League One side until the end of the season, but he has been recalled back to City.
Hopper, who scored twice in six appearances during his initial loan spell at Gigg Lane, which prompted Bury to extend his loan, had not been included in manager Kevin Blackwell's last two match day squads and the return to fitness of Andy Bishop has further limited his chances.
Blackwell said Hopper, who made his first-team debut for City last season as a substitute against Swindon Town in the FA Cup, needed a rest.
"I can't thank Tom enough for the effort he has put in for this club during his time here," Blackwel lsaid.
"He led the line for us almost single-handedly at times and that has really taken it out of him. The lad deserves a rest.
"Bish (Andy Bishop) has got the experience that, to be fair, young Hopps (Hopper) hasn't. I would have loved a fit Bishop to have had the opportunities that Hopps has had.
"So Hopps has got to look and learn from players like Bish, but I know he has a long career ahead of him."
